### Recognizing Dwight E. Collins, PhD, for Achievements in Environmental Sustainability and Higher Education

Since 2003, Dr. Collins has been the president of Colbridge and Company, a firm that offers consulting services in sustainable business, eco-friendly supply chain design, and sustainable management training.

SAN RAFAEL, CA, April 11, 2024 /24-7PressRelease/ – Dwight E. Collins, PhD, has been chosen for inclusion in Marquis Who’s Who. In all Marquis Who’s Who biographical volumes, individuals are selected based on their current reference value, taking into account factors such as their position, notable achievements, visibility, and prominence in their field.

Dr. Collins has a distinguished background in supply chain optimization and environmental sustainability. Recently, he served as the Dean Emeritus of the MBA program at Presidio Graduate School in San Francisco starting in 2021. His influence on the institution’s direction and impact has been significant, having served as Dean from 2013 to 2015 and co-founded the Experiential Learning Program in 2006. Dr. Collins taught the Sustainable Operations and Supply Chain Management course from the school’s inception until 2021 and remains an integral part of the Faculty Council.

Additionally, Dr. Collins co-designed and instructed an executive certificate program in managing sustainability at Fairleigh Dickinson University in Madison, New Jersey in 2009-10. He also lectured in Bainbridge Graduate Institute’s MBA Program from 2003 to 2005. Prior to his time at Presidio, Dr. Collins held a senior management position at Aspen Technology from 1998 to 2002, where he directed AspenTech’s Strategic Planning Practice. His role involved providing strategic planning optimization consulting services to senior executives. During his tenure as a senior consultant at Chesapeake Decision Sciences from 1985 to 1998, Dr. Collins implemented supply chain optimization capabilities in various industries including automobile, semiconductor, chemicals, and carpet manufacturing. Earlier in his career, he worked as an operations research analyst at Exxon Mobil Corporation from 1980 to 1985, where he developed a large-scale model of the world coal market among other projects.

Dr. Collins has co-authored publications on supply chain design and operation, sustainable management curriculum design, sustainable business practices viewed through a cultural evolution lens, and on revitalizing values and vision in management education. He is the president of the Collins Educational Foundation, established in 1999 to lead efforts towards sustainable living on Earth. The foundation has organized significant conferences and published influential books. Looking forward, Dr. Collins is dedicated to identifying and seizing opportunities that enhance the human condition and ensure the sustainability of life on our planet.

Dr. Collins’ career trajectory was significantly influenced by his service in the U.S. Air Force. He attended Cornell University, earning a Bachelor of Science in engineering physics in 1968 and a Doctor of Philosophy in operations research in 1973. This educational background has been instrumental in his professional success.

As a testament to his dedication to his field, Dr. Collins is a member of the Institute for Operations Research and the Management Sciences, where he was part of the meetings committee from 2000 to 2008.
